Re: “Tear down the freeway” by Craig Segall (Essay, February 21): Removal of the surface freeway is appropriate, but I’d like to see maintenance of the minimal freight route, two lanes each direction. It should be trenched all the way through downtown, and have no on-ramps or off-ramps from Highway 50 to Richards Boulevard. It should be for the true function of freeways, movement between—and not within—productive places.

No job cuts Re: “UC’s dishonest outsourcing” by Jasmine Tobin (Essay, February 28): In regards to last week’s essay about the planned UC Davis Rehabilitation Hospital, we dispute many of the author’s assertions, the most significant being that, “Our supervisors told us our jobs were being eliminated.” In fact, the opposite is true: jobs will be created. The rehab hospital is a publicprivate partnership that will deliver advanced patient care and double the amount of care that can be provided by UC Davis doctors, without borrowing or spending public funds that are needed elsewhere. UC Davis Health guarantees that no jobs will be lost due to this new hospital. This will create 200 new jobs. All jobs related to the current inpatient rehab hospital will be maintained and no one will be laid off due to the new hospital’s opening. No one has to walk away from UC Davis employment unless they choose to do so.
